AUDIO: Dead Horses – “Family Tapes”

Milwaukee-based indie-folk duo Dead Horses have a knack for making some of the catchiest music that you can possibly create with an acoustic guitar and upright bass. There’s further evidence of that on their latest single, “Family Tapes”. The track is upbeat, with vocals from Sarah Vos shining throughout. The band’s best qualities are in their writing, however, with the ability to make each track truly authentic and heartfelt within just a matter of a verse. We already know the band is touring extensively through April, including a cruise to Jamaica and Mexico alongside acts like Jason Isabell and the 400 Unit and Emmylou Harris, so we can only assume that means we’ll hear more music for the band to support in the coming months.
